General Info

Nevşehir Hacı Bektaş Veli University is a public institution of higher education established on May 17, 2007. Since its foundation, the university has been growing steadily and today continues its academic mission with 10 faculties, 1 School of Foreign Languages, 9 vocational schools, 4 graduate schools and institutes, and 19 research centers. As of 2025, it serves approximately 22,000 students with a dedicated team of around 800 academic and 600 administrative staff members.
